     The following biographical information appeared at the book "Kentucky: A History of the State" 6th edition, 1887:
Trimble Coount...
STEPHEN D. McINTIRE
was born in Clark County, Ky., September 8, 1824, to Hugh and Sarah (Gardner) McIntire. His father was born in Virginia, moved to Kentucky and located near where our subject now resides and engaged in farming. He died in 1875, and his widow in 1876. Our subject is the fourth of eighteen children, was reared on the farm, the pursuits of which he has always followed. He now owns 300 acres of the best land in Trimble County, near Milton, and in addition to farming is also engaged in fruit growing. He married, November 7, 1844, Miss Elizabeth R. Buchanan, daughter of William and Catherine (Trout) Buchanan. Five children were born to their union: Sarah C., William H., Daniel H., Mariam and Martha M. Mrs. McIntire died in 1875, and December 21, 1884, our subject married Mrs. Julia F. Morland, widow of Frank Morland and daughter of George and Sena (Duncan) Ray. Mr. McIntire and family are members of the Christian Church. He is also a member of the I.O.O.F. and Masonic fraternity and politically a Democrat.

     The following article appeared in the Leicester Leicester Evening Mail, 26 March 1934 :
DESBORO' MAN'S SUICIDE AFTER "DISGRACE" OF SEPARATION FROM WIFE
     SON FINDS HIM GASSED UNDER HEAP OF BLANKETS
     LAST NOTE READ
     HOUSE ENTERED VIA CELLAR
     A VERDICT of "Suicide during temporary insanity" was recorded at an inquest at Desborough, near Market Harborough, to-day, on Percy Michael, aged 60, grocer, of Gold-street, Desborough.
     Mr. J. C. Parker, the Kettering coroner, conducted the inquest.
     John Robert Foster Michael, who lives next door to his father's shop in Gold-street, told the Coroner that at 5.30 last Friday, he noticed that a window in his father's house was shut. This aroused his suspicion, and he gained an entry to the house through a cellar window.
     MOUND OF BLANKETS
     He went to his father's bedroom, where there was a strong smell of gas. He saw what he thought was a mound of blankets on the floor and tried to move them, but at first the gas got hold of him.
     When he had turned off the tap he removed the blankets and found his father underneath them.
     His father had no business worries, but the fact that he was separated from his wife appeared to worry him. Though he won the case he looked upon it as a disgrace that he he (sic) had to go into court.
     A note addressed to the son read as follows:
    [:NB:]"Dear Robert,-Good-bye. I cannot stand this any longer. Give my best love to my darling grandchildren. There will be enough to pay all debts and probably a few pounds over, which I hope you will place in the bank. Once more goodbye. From your broken-hearted father.''
     "FEELING ILL"
     The body was identified by Michael's daughter-in-law, Lilian Bertha Michael, who said she saw him only a few hours before the tragedy on Friday, when he mentioned he was going to close up the shop for an hour or two, as he was feeling ill.
     Later she found the shop locked, but thought he was out on business.
     Dr. J. A. Dowds, of Desborough, said he was called to the house and found the man was lying on the floor of the bedroom. Death was apparently due to carbon monoxide poisoning. There was a strong smell of gas in the room.
     Police-constable M. Willey, of Desborough, also gave evidence.8
